Position Summary and Responsibilities
The Retreat Assistant provides administrative and operational support to the Dining program and during the summer provides support for the dining needs of Summer Programs and intersession students. Key responsibilities include: administrative tasks, processing billing and budget charges, performing data entry and record keeping tasks, and assisting with daily reports to monitor for data integrity and efficient operation of the dining program. This is an hourly, staff, non-union position.

Responsibilities:
  • Campus Dining Human Resource Liaison
    • Complete Status Change form (SCF) submissions for all Vassar dining employees and contracted Dining Services employees (Bon Appetit) per management directive ( i.e; terminations, hires, changes to schedule, off probation, awarding job postings, leave of absence, etc.)
    • Maintain, update, and distribute the employee seniority lists for all dining operations (Retreat and Gordon Commons) and classifications.
    • Print the college's internal job postings and provide to management for posting at the Retreat location.
    • Create employee notification letters in collaboration with management for intersession breaks to be distributed by management.


  • Payroll
    • Serve as the Retreat SEIU Employee payroll timekeeper and 1st approver in Workday
    • Manage student payroll for any dining student employees by managing records and submitting through Workday.
  • Student Employment
    • Prepare and approve the online posting of dining student job descriptions for all dining locations (Retreat and Gordon Commons) through the JobX portal
    • Hire and terminate student workers through the Workday system.
    • Working with management, schedule student workers
  • Purchasing
    • Create, manage, reconcile, and renew single and blanket purchase orders through Workday for all dining needs and equipment replacement and repairs.
  • Reporting
    • Manage, perform, and maintain sales reporting and dining counts through Blackboard Reporting System/Transact (i.e. board meals, staff meals, Vcash)
    • Coordinate with CIS team on specific reports needed to ensure effective and efficient monitoring of the dining operation.
    • Generate ad hoc reports and spreadsheets for business need upon request
    • Schedule daily automated email of Sequoia reports to management.
    • Track, reconcile, and report weekly credit card transactions to management.
  • Accounts Payable and Budget Management
    • Perform general ledger (GL) coding for all Retreat invoices
    • Work with suppliers to add new vendors or change vendor information in Workday.
    • Process department billing for dining during intersession periods
    • Process credit card payments for local vendors
    • Verify and confirm all transactions of Pcard by submitting receipts and reconciling charges.
    • Manage daily credit card sales transactions at all registers and submit reports monthly to Vassar Accounting.
    • Responsible for weekly billing of all catering events noted in CaterTrax.
    • Responsible for billing for summer intersession programs - housing and dining.
  • Inventory
    • Print inventory count sheets for Retreat Management weekly
    • Enter inventory counts weekly for Retreat and Bridge Cafe
    • Review discrepancies on summary and detail inventory reports, make changes as needed
    • Forward inventory reports to the Retreat manager for their review and final approval.
  • Operational Support
    • Enter facility work order requests through the TMA system for all dining operations as needed and directed by management.
    • Maintain records on all work requests
    • Reserve rooms on campus through EMS as needed by management
    • Manage the retention and renewal of all Department of Health permits necessary to operate all dining locations
    • Manage all department motor vehicle registration records and renewals.
    • Maintain records for outside repair vendors like Ferolite) for all contracted repairs on Retreat equipment.
    • Order office supplies for the Retreat through Workday .
    • Manage the Meals to Go program and send email communication to students who pre-ordered meals.
  • Perform other duties as assigned based on business needs


Qualifications
  • A minimum of two to four years of previous administrative support experience and/or training required. Experience with Microsoft Office (including Word and Excel) is required. Proficiency in database management and report generation.
  • Experience with reconciling a budget, processing payments, working with numbers, and completing spreadsheets.
  • Ability to learn new programs and software as needed.
  • Ability to effectively complete detailed tasks in a busy environment.
  • Ability to interact effectively with a diverse community of faculty, students, staff, prospective students, and visitors in a knowledgeable and helpful way.
  • Must have a professional, problem-solving demeanor; excellent judgment; demonstrated ability to work independently; strong organizational skills; and the ability to effectively manage deadlines and multiple, competing priorities.
